The inaugural season of Hathaway Brown Theatre Institute (HBTI) will provide top notch training opportunities in drama, dance and music and the chance to participate in fully staged productions. 

HBTI is committed to helping our students improve their skills in the performing arts. Students will be immersed in a challenging curriculum of drama, dance and voice with instruction from working professionals.

Grades 4 - College
Each student grade 4 - college will pick a focus - Acting, Dance or Musical Theatre. There are six total hours per day.  Within each focus, there are required classes and elective classes. Students will be divided into groups based on age, talent and/or experience.

Grades 1-3
Prime:  A creative and enriching experience in drama, music, dance and fine arts. The student will have the opportunity to explore the performing arts with fun and age appropriate activities.
